> as both KGuitar and NoteEdit are open source projects, the sourcecode is 
> available, if you're interested. KGuitar can be found at 
> http://kguitar.sourceforge.net/ (see musicxml.cpp), NoteEdit at 
> http://rnvs.informatik.tu-chemnitz.de/~jan/noteedit/noteedit.html (see 
> musicxmlimport.* and musicxmlexport.*).
> 
> So far my experience has been that import/export is very tightly coupled to 
> the internal data structures of the underlying program, and therefore almost 
> impossibly hard to port.
> 
> If you like, I could supply either the information on what needs to be 
> changed to generate valid MusicMXL or send you changed files or diffs. 
> Probably the only files that need changes are musicxmlio.*.
